Features • Consistent chapter pedagogy – Each chapter includes homework problems, review questions, a list of key words, suggestions for further reading, and recommended Web sites. • Abundant homework and class-work assignment material: – Research Projects: A series of research assignments that instruct the student to research a particular topic on the Internet and write a report – Programming Projects: A series of programming projects that cover a broad range of topics and that can be implemented in any suitable language on any platform – Lab exercises: A series of projects that involve programming and experimenting with concepts from the book. – Writing assignments: A set of suggested writing assignments, by chapter. – Reading/Report Assignments: A list of papers in the literature, one for each chapter, that can be assigned for the student to read and then write a short report.
